How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Chatham?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Chatham Studio Apartments | $971 | $820 | $1,200 |
Chatham 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,188 | $770 | $1,631 |
Chatham 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,322 | $850 | $1,849 |
Chatham 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,597 | $1,150 | $2,395 |
Chatham 4 Bedroom Apartments | $1,590 | $1,590 | $1,590 |
